    I actually changed the Museum in Oasis Springs to be a Science museum instead of art.

    There is a bunch of science related stuff on the top floor, dead aliens in cages, some chemistry tables etc, on the middle floor is the insect exhibit with a bunch of bugs from Granite Falls.

    The bottom floor has a bunch of rocks and gems on display as well as a gift store, albeit purely decorative and non functional, sims will still go in and wander around.


    I also added more paintings and sculptures to the Museum in Willow Creek, added some romantic garden landscaping as well as a wishing well, but I plan on perhaps changing the museum in Brindleton Bay to be a historical museum. If not that then perhaps the one in the new world.

    I like the fact they thought ahead with the Jungle Pack and did put the Museum on a nice big lot for us to expand and add to as we desire to make it our own. That was a great idea for many of us.
